“Bánh Cuốn” is a popular Vietnamese dish, which consists of thin stuffed rice pancakes. Here is what a meal of “Bánh Cuốn” generally looks like:
Rice pancakes: “Bánh Cuốn” are made from thin sheets of rice which are steamed. They are light and translucent, and have a delicate texture.
Filling: Pancakes are usually stuffed with a variety of ingredients, such as ground pork, shrimp, mushrooms, and sometimes aromatic herbs. Topping may vary depending on region and personal preference.
Side dishes: “Bánh Cuốn” are often served with fresh herbs such as coriander and mint, crushed peanuts, and sometimes lettuce or butter lettuce leaves to wrap the pancakes.
Sauce: A key component of the dish is the dipping sauce, which is usually a combination of fish sauce, lemon juice, sugar, garlic, chili pepper and water. This sauce adds salty, sweet, tangy and spicy flavor to the dish.
“Bánh Cuốn” are appreciated for their lightness and their mix of textures and flavors. They are often served as breakfast or a snack in Vietnam.
